Tour Highlights:

At 0800 you will be collected you from your Glasgow/Edinburgh accommodation and head to first location of the day, Luss, the chocolate box village on the edge of Loch Lomond. From there make your way to the hidden waterfall, Falls of Falloch, before driving through the imposing mountains and valleys of  Glencoe. The magnificent scenery has been carved by glaciers and an ancient volcano. You can stop off at the picturesque Glencoe village to get out and explore and have some lunch. After Glencoe, make your way further north to Fort Augustus. In this charming hamlet you can watch the boats pass by on the impressive Caledonian canal which runs through the centre. Make sure to visit Fort Augustus Abbey. As you travel Loch Ness, castles and lighthouses are ubiquitous in this serene landscape. A short drive away takes you to the historic and perfectly located Urquhart castle in the small village of Drumnadrochit, which is also perfect for spotting monsters!

After stopping for your evening meal in Inverness, the capital city to the Highlands, you’ll make your way south stopping at the tranquil Pitlochry and The Kelpies. Culminate your tour here at this spectacular sight best seen in the evening as the equine structures designed by visionary Andy Scott light up with vibrant colour. After a day of exploring, you will be dropped to the door of your accommodation at 2000.
